But modern day terror tactics were not an invention of Yasir Arafat, they were in fact invented by Ireland's military leader and brilliant tactician, Michael Collins. Many consider him to be the father of modern day terror tactics as well as the father of the Irish Republic.
In 1916 Collins invented those tactics as he sat in a Welsh prison…put their by the British. Those tactics as employed by his Irish Republican Army, forced the British to the bargaining table after centuries of effort by Ireland’s citizens failed to do it.
According to terrorism expert James Biesterfield in a very informative article published in IrishCentral, September, 2011:
From a purely analytic viewpoint, Michael Collins was absolutely critical in the advancement of modern terrorist & insurgency organizations. In following the timeline through the 20th Century terrorist groups, it appears that virtually ALL groups have and are following, the IRA Model.
The PLO and Yasser Arafat used and improved upon this model in the 1960’s/ 70’s. This led to a vast number of terrorist fighters from all over the world attending training at PLO camps located in Libya during this period. Following this, we began to see cooperative efforts on the part of terrorist groups (i.e. Lod Airport, Rome Airport, Mogadishu, etc).
